大数跨境

OpenClaw(龙虾)在Debian 12怎么配置镜像源保姆级指南

2026-03-19 0
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个面向开发者与系统运维人员的开源工具集,常用于自动化部署、CI/CD 流水线或本地开发环境初始化;它本身不提供镜像服务,但其安装/构建过程高度依赖 Debian 系统的软件源(apt mirror)。Debian 12(Bookworm)默认使用官方源,国内访问慢且易超时,因此需手动配置国内镜像源以提升 apt update/install 效率。

 

要点速读(TL;DR)

  • OpenClaw 不是镜像源,而是可能依赖 apt 包管理器的工具——配置镜像源是为加速其依赖安装
  • Debian 12 官方源地址为 http://deb.debian.org/debian,国内推荐清华、中科大、阿里云等镜像站
  • 核心操作:备份原 /etc/apt/sources.list → 替换为镜像源地址 → apt update 验证
  • 务必确认镜像站已同步 Debian 12(Bookworm)主仓库及 security 更新源,否则可能导致包缺失或升级失败

它能解决哪些问题

  • 场景痛点:执行 apt install openclaw 或构建含 OpenClaw 的 Docker 镜像时卡在下载环节 → 价值:镜像源提速 3–10 倍,避免超时中断
  • 场景痛点:CI/CD 流水线因源不可达频繁失败 → 价值:提升构建稳定性与可重复性,降低运维排查成本
  • 场景痛点:多台 Debian 12 服务器手动维护源配置不一致 → 价值:统一镜像源策略,便于批量部署与合规审计

怎么用:Debian 12 配置镜像源(OpenClaw 环境准备关键步骤)

以下为实测有效的标准流程(适用于物理机、云服务器、Docker 容器内 Debian 12 环境):

  1. 确认系统版本:运行 lsb_release -sc 输出应为 bookworm;若为旧版请先升级,OpenClaw 相关依赖可能不兼容 Debian 11 或更早版本
  2. 备份原始源列表:执行 sudo cp /etc/apt/sources.list /etc/apt/sources.list.bak
  3. 编辑源文件:运行 sudo nano /etc/apt/sources.list,清空内容后粘贴对应镜像源(示例为清华大学镜像站):
    deb https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m main contrib non-free non-free-firmware
    deb https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m-updates main contrib non-free non-free-firmware
    deb https://mirrors.tuna.tsinghua.edu.cn/debian-security bookworm-security main contrib non-free non-free-firmware
  4. 添加 security 源(关键!):Debian 12 将安全更新独立为 bookworm-security 仓库,漏配会导致 apt update 报错或无法安装带安全补丁的依赖包
  5. 更新索引:执行 sudo apt clean && sudo apt update;成功应显示类似 Hit:1 https://mirrors.tuna.tsinghua.edu.cn/debian bookworm InRelease
  6. 验证可用性:运行 apt policy curl 查看候选版本是否来自镜像站;再尝试 sudo apt install -y wget 测试安装流程是否正常

费用/成本影响因素

  • 镜像源本身完全免费(清华、中科大、阿里云等均对公众开放)
  • 使用成本仅涉及网络带宽消耗,由云服务器或本地网络运营商计费
  • 若通过企业代理或私有镜像服务中转,成本取决于该服务的订阅模式(如按流量/节点数计费)
  • 为确保 OpenClaw 构建环境一致性,部分团队会搭建内部 apt-cacher-ng 服务——此时成本取决于服务器资源投入

为拿到准确成本评估,你通常需要准备:云服务器地域与带宽类型(按流量 or 固定带宽)、是否启用代理层、是否有私有镜像服务采购合同。

常见坑与避坑清单

  • ❌ 错误替换为 Debian 11(bullseye)源:导致 apt update 报错 “404 Not Found”,必须严格匹配 bookworm 代号
  • ❌ 忽略 non-free-firmware 仓库:Debian 12 默认启用该组件,缺失将无法安装部分硬件驱动或闭源固件(影响 OpenClaw 在嵌入式/边缘设备部署)
  • ❌ 未同步 security 源:造成 apt list --upgradable 显示无更新,实际存在高危漏洞补丁未拉取
  • ✅ 建议写入 CI 脚本前先本地验证:在 GitHub Actions 或 GitLab CI 中使用 before_script 执行 apt update 并检查返回码,避免流水线静默失败

FAQ

Q:OpenClaw(龙虾)配置镜像源是否合规?是否违反 Debian 政策?

A:完全合规。Debian 官方明确鼓励使用镜像站(见 debian.org/mirror/list),所有主流镜像站均经 Debian Mirror Team 认证并实时同步,数据完整性通过 GPG 签名校验保障。

Q:哪些镜像源支持 Debian 12(bookworm)且稳定度高?

A:据 2024 年 Q2 社区实测反馈,清华大学(tuna)、中国科学技术大学(ustc)、阿里云(mirrors.aliyun.com)三者对 bookworm 主仓库与 security 源同步延迟均 ≤15 分钟,建议优先选用;华为云镜像站暂未在官网明确标注 bookworm 支持状态,使用前请访问其页面确认。

Q:Docker 构建时如何固化镜像源配置?

A:在 Dockerfile 中添加 RUN 指令(置于基础镜像之后、安装任何包之前):
RUN sed -i 's|http://deb.debian.org|https://mirrors.tuna.tsinghua.edu.cn|g' /etc/apt/sources.list \&& \ echo "deb https://mirrors.tuna.tsinghua.edu.cn/debian-security bookworm-security main" >> /etc/apt/sources.list \&& \ apt-get update。注意:不要覆盖原有 security 行,应追加。

结尾

OpenClaw(龙虾)本身无需“配置镜像源”,但其运行环境依赖 Debian 12 的高效 apt 源——正确配置是稳定落地的前提。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业